Sivuillani on php- scripti joka luo tiedoston, kirjoittaa sinne jotain, ja sulkee sen(?). Nyt pitäisi vielä estää se että jokaista " tai ' merkkiä ennen tulee \ vai olikose / merkki. Tämä pitäisi estää koska scripti on pilalla sen takia.
Koodin pitäisi pysyä tällaisena:
<a href="sivu.php">Sivu</a>
Ei tällaisena:
<a href=\"sivu.php\">Sivu</a>
Voiko tätä "ilmiötä" millään lailla estää?
Haet varmaan tiedot get- tai postdatana? Strippaa turhaquotet pois.
Käytät jotain (itse) tekemää "sivuntekijää"?
Toinen, jos haluat nuo \-merkit pois html:stä, niin sopivaan paikkaan
trim(mjono, "\ ja muut poistettavat merkit");
Mutta kyllä tuo soodankin toimii..
Juu, Kentti. Jos haluis poistaa vaikkapa / ja = merkit, olisiko se tälleen?
trim(mjono, "/","=");
?
Ei, vaan näin:
trim(mjono, "/=");
Tutkikka mitä dokumentaatio sanoo tuosta funktiosta. Samassa on mukana myös merkit, jotka poistetaan, vaikka charlist (toinen) parametrin jättäisi tyhjäksi.
Ok...
Katotaanpas lisäisinkö ton sivuille.
Aihe on jo aika vanha, joten et voi enää vastata siihen.